Abstract

A house is a part of environment and has a close relationship with human development. The well-being of human life begins with a good and quality house. This is so because house is not just about physical structure, but also a space for social interaction and a catalyst for a harmonious community. Islam had set a detailed guidelines on a quality house. This study discussed one of the important aspects in a house namely safety. Discussion and analysis on safety of a house are based on the related Islamic legal maxims (al-qawaid al-fiqhiyyah) and the views of scholars. Three Islamic legal maxims which outline safety aspects of a dwelling are maxims related concept of harm (darar), interest (maslahah) and local customs (urf). In addition, the safety aspect of a house in Islam comprised of physical and non-physical safety for a better quality of life. Study of some selected Islamic legal maxims in the context of safe dwelling implied that a house must be safe for occupancy in order to preserve the five objectives of shariah (maqasid al-shariah).
